Output 62aa2debcd6f6e1814c286bafd31cce3e9fa5575db72041599998f6863937666:27
- value
- 667569
- script pubkey
- OP_0 OP_PUSHBYTES_20 91f8d5a85c866e568e8ec5d677306495bf5dc87b
- address
- bc1qj8udt2zuseh9dr5wcht8wvryjkl4mjrmfphykq
- transaction
- 62aa2debcd6f6e1814c286bafd31cce3e9fa5575db72041599998f6863937666